Output 265efddaca62539b5e5fdff48e48649614254f6090f17b50cdd71b97b812fbed:13

value
22039731
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e21d450218f69c9c1bcaa0cada307164031f71c7 OP_EQUALVERIFY OP_CHECKSIG
address
1Mcan3EnxDZdnjxPJH4uC5zWJPptyqUG41
transaction
265efddaca62539b5e5fdff48e48649614254f6090f17b50cdd71b97b812fbed
spent
true